Nelly issues a statement after heroin, weed and gun were found by cops on his tour bus during a border patrol checkpoint in Sierra Blanca recently. The rapper claims innocence, insisting the drugs and weapon did not belong to him, but a member of his entourage.
"It is my understanding a member of my staff made an unfortunate decision to bring unlawful materials onto our tour bus that resulted in his arrest this morning," he says as quoted by TMZ. The culprit is identified as Brian Keith Jones and has been arrested.
"Neither I nor anyone else on the tour bus was aware of his decision to bring these on board," the "Hot in Herre" hitmaker continues. "Law enforcement officials did not press charges against anyone other than that individual."
In more personal notes on Twitter, he says, "I'm not gone front I'm MAD as Hell about this sh#t!!2have some1 who works 4u n who u call a friend 4 ova 10years jeopardize ur life WTF? That being said he was not only an employee but he was fam some1 who protected my life 4many years!No excuses for wad he did!!!!"
He concludes, "My heart goes out to his fam and is kids!!!!"
